Louis Freeh Net Worth: Insight into the Former FBI Director's Wealth
Louis Freeh, the former director of the Federal Bureau of Investigation (FBI), has accumulated a substantial net worth over the course of his career. His wealth is primarily attributed to his successful career in law enforcement, as well as his subsequent ventures in the private sector.
Freeh's tenure as FBI director spanned from 1993 to 2001, a period marked by significant events such as the Oklahoma City bombing and the TWA Flight 800 crash. His leadership during these critical times contributed to his reputation as a respected figure in law enforcement. Upon leaving the FBI, Freeh joined the private sector, where he held various positions, including chairman and CEO of the investigative firm Freeh Group International and a partner at the law firm Baker McKenzie.
